New Developments in Mass Spectrometry
Examining instrument and method development and new applications of mass spectrometry, this Series is an important resource for graduate students, researchers and analytical chemists interested in the respective instrumentation and techniques. The books present the key facts and concepts in a concise and readable manner to keep readers up-to-date with the latest information and to promote the practice of mass spectrometry techniques.
